Output 152635570af2ef1744feb677267e41a0fb5a80cf1407ca4db30369d06e671e7d:0

value
23798610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f044b901fbd488f18d7de20490179cc341304121 OP_EQUAL
address
MVoajQUDSYE3whGobAra2R6Sixge1aU8np
transaction
152635570af2ef1744feb677267e41a0fb5a80cf1407ca4db30369d06e671e7d
spent
true